# Flaglight Rollouts — Approvals

Quick version for on-call: any rollout touching more than 5% of traffic needs an approval in Flaglight before the ramp continues. Kill switches don't need approval — just flip them and note it in the incident channel. Scheduled ramps pause automatically if error budget burns hot. If you're stuck at 2 a.m. with a pending approval, there's one person authorized to override, and that's the approver below.

account owner for tagep-bafof: Norael Gilax Juleth

Context: Ardenfell line margins slipped three points over two quarters. Drivers: input steel costs, aggressive discounting at the Westmoor branch, and a stale price book. Proposal: uplift list prices four percent, tighten discount authority to regional level, sunset the two lowest-margin SKUs. Risk: volume loss at Halverton accounts, estimated under two percent. Decision requested at Thursday's review. Modelling assumptions are in the appendix pack. The commercial reasoning leadership wants kept close is noted directly below.

board note of tajop-yajof: The finance team signed off on a budget of $77.6 million for Project Pramir.

## Exportly v3.9.0

Failed exports now retry automatically: three attempts with exponential backoff (2m, 10m, 30m). After the final failure, the job lands in the `exports_dlq` queue and pages on-call. Manual retries via the admin console still work and reset the attempt counter. Retry metrics are emitted under `export.retry.*`. If the DLQ grows past 50 jobs, escalate directly to the engineer named below.

signatory, yahog-badug: Quenix Ulaael